LG says Android Lollipop for the G3 is ‘coming soon’

LG G3 Android Lollipop

Android Lollipop continues to roll out to various handsets, and the story continues this afternoon as LG has confusingly both “introduced” the Lollipop update for the LG G3 but also says that it’s “coming soon.” “Life with your LG G3 is about to get sweeter,” the company’s tweet says.

The Korean company started rolling out the update in Poland in early November, but since it’s the company’s USA account tweeting today, it looks like Lollipop should start hitting stateside G3 handsets soon.

This morning we were told by Motorola that Lollipop is rolling out to the 2nd generation Moto G in the United States and India. Also, OTA downloads for Android 5.0.2 recently became available for the Nexus 7.
